Issue Notes
Also known as A-1 Comics (Magazine Enterprises, 1944 series) #78. Date listed is copyright date.

Synopsis
Animal trainer Jan Kenyon uses hypnosis to drive the animals of the jungle mad with murderous rage.

Synopsis
Irana, queen of the Amazons, sets her heart on having Thun'da as a husband. After his escape, with aid of Pha, Irana vows that she will have her revenge.

Synopsis
Cave Girl exposes the trickery used by the queen of the hidden city of Korchak to keep her subjects frightened and compliant.

Synopsis
A treasure hunter uses an African drug to enslave Thun'da's and Pha's minds.
